Bulgarian defender Zhivko Milanov signed а contract with the reigning football champion of Cyprus – Apoel Nicosia.
The contract has a duration of eighteen months with an option for extension.
Milanov started in Levksi Sofia where he has spent the most of his career.
During his first spell at the team between 2003 and 2009, he played in 122 matches and scored eight goals.
Between 2010 and 2013, the Bulgarian played for the Romanian team Vaslui, recording 104 appearances and scoring one goal.
In the next two years, he played for Russian team Tom Tomsk, where he made 55 appearances and scored one goal.
Last year, Milanov returned to Levski, recording twelve matches and scoring a goal in the first half of the season.
He has also 25 appearances for the Bulgarian men’s national football team.
